Gov't to set up Dan region transport authority

The idea is based on New York's MTA, Transport for London, and Paris' RATP.

The government will set up a metropolitan transport authority for the Dan Region. The new authority will apparently be announced at the meeting of metropolitan Tel Aviv mayors next week, in the presence of Minister of Transport Israel Katz.

The government plans for the authority to initially operate on a voluntary basis by the parties involved, while legislative procedures will begin to establish the authority's status and responsibilities. Sources inform ''Globes'' that metropolitan Tel Aviv mayors have given their consent to the authority, which is being promoted by the Tel Aviv-Jaffa Municipality.

Tel Aviv Mayor Ron Huldai has been promoting the idea of a metropolitan transport authority for years. The idea is based on New York's Metropolitan Transport Authority (MTA), Transport for London, and Paris' Autonomous Operator of Parisian Transports (RATP).
